Lead Protocol Engineer · Dusk Network

Implemented consensus client, staking logic and validator incentives affecting token mechanics

Led the engineering effort to implement the network's consensus client and the on‑chain modules handling staking, slashing and validator election. His implementation decisions determined reward schedules, unstaking delays and slashing thresholds that directly influenced token velocity and lockup behavior for large holders. Integrated the consensus code with the privacy transaction verification pipeline to ensure that validation and reward settlement remained compatible with confidential transaction formats. Worked with the economic design team to translate theoretical tokenomics into executable smart contracts and on‑chain parameters, managing hard fork deployments that altered staking economics. Performed optimizations to block production and finality paths that changed throughput characteristics, which materially affected available on‑chain liquidity and the speed at which DUSK could be moved or settled in large volumes. Collaborated with exchanges and custodial partners to support node operation and validator-as-a-service integrations, producing deployment guides, monitoring tools and client releases used by operators. Those operational artifacts and client updates lowered the barrier to validator participation, influencing decentralization and the distribution of staked DUSK across the network, with consequent impacts on market liquidity and price formation.
